Kiraan Rentetan Python ()

Kaedah kiraan rentetan () mengembalikan bilangan kejadian substring dalam rentetan yang diberikan.

Dengan kata mudah, count()kaedah mencari substring dalam rentetan yang diberikan dan mengembalikan berapa kali substring ada di dalamnya.

Ia juga memerlukan parameter pilihan awal dan akhir untuk menentukan kedudukan permulaan dan akhir dalam rentetan masing-masing.

Sintaks count()kaedah adalah:

 string.count (substring, permulaan =…, akhir =…)

Kira rentetan () Parameter

count()kaedah hanya memerlukan satu parameter untuk pelaksanaan. Namun, ia juga mempunyai dua parameter pilihan:

  • substring - rentetan yang jumlahnya dapat dijumpai.
  • start (Pilihan) - indeks permulaan dalam rentetan di mana carian bermula.
  • end (Pilihan) - indeks akhir dalam rentetan di mana carian berakhir.

Catatan: Indeks di Python bermula dari 0, bukan 1.

Nilai pulangan dari kiraan rentetan ()

count() kaedah mengembalikan bilangan kejadian substring pada rentetan yang diberikan.

Contoh 1: Hitung bilangan kejadian substring yang diberikan

 # define string string = "Python is awesome, isn't it?" substring = "is" count = string.count(substring) # print count print("The count is:", count)

Pengeluaran

 Kiraannya adalah: 2 

Contoh 2: Hitung bilangan kejadian substring yang diberikan menggunakan permulaan dan akhir

 # define string string = "Python is awesome, isn't it?" substring = "i" # count after first 'i' and before the last 'i' count = string.count(substring, 8, 25) # print count print("The count is:", count)

Pengeluaran

 Kiraannya adalah: 1 

Di sini, pengiraan bermula setelah yang pertama idijumpai, iaitu 7thkedudukan indeks.

Dan, ia berakhir sebelum yang terakhir i, iaitu 25thkedudukan indeks.

Artikel menarik...